QPLIX wire transfer feature closes the circle of digital wealth management processes

With the latest update, QPLIX allows you to process EBICS transfers directly from the system. Together with its functionality as a document management system, QPLIX now covers the entire process from payment request and transfer to booking, controlling, liquidity management, and reporting.
